Abstract |
The computer program (FORTRAN, IBM 1130) can be used for preliminary design and cost estimation of ammonia stripping towers and cooling towers used in the treatment of wastewater. Crosscurrent and countercurrent tower configurations are included in the program. The mathematical model considers the effect of temperature drop throughout the stripping tower. Capital and operation and maintenance costs are also calculated. The document contains the set of punched cards, described in PB-220 057. |
